LCA-460 Strain Amplifier Signal Conditioner Modules for Strain Gages, Load Cells, and Transducersr ♦ Load Cell Signal Conditioning ♦Foil Strain Gage Signal Conditioning ♦Semiconductor Strain Gage Signal ♦Dynamic Material Test ♦Strain/Stress Analysis ♦ Dynamic Material Elasticity Testing ♦Single channel signal conditioner ♦Highly accurate bridge excitation ♦ Precision four wire bridge excitation remote sense function ♦ Provides high level voltage or 20mA signal output ♦ Four to eight transducer wiring • Internally adjustable fine gain(AV) • Precision low noise differential amplifier ♦Selectable low-pass active 4-pole Butterworth f ♦ Internal and external bridge shunt-calibration resistor function • DIN Rail or Screw fixed ♦ Power option: 115 and 230 Vac, or 1600 Volts Isolation Between Input, Output and Power Supply on DC-Powered Models LCA-460 strain amplifier signal conditioner is ideal for applications wherein high performance signal conditioning is needed, and critical space limitation is also to be considered. LCA-460 is designed for high accuracy strain measurement.
